The Technical Reality of Basement Development in Saskatoon

Taking on the role of a general contractor for your basement development is a significant commitment. In Saskatoon, managing an unfinished basement project involves more than just hiring trades. You become responsible for the sequence of construction, site safety, and ensuring every phase meets the National Building Code of Canada.

The Consequences of Poor Oversight

Expertise in basement development requires a professional approach to managing how different trades work together. A project manager ensures that wood framing is built to accommodate plumbing lines and that electrical is routed so it does not block heating or cold air returns. When these details are not managed correctly, you may end up with trades that do not recognize the specific requirements of a basement project.

If these critical connections are missed or the work fails to meet professional standards, it often results in failed city inspections. This leads to costly rework where you are forced to pay for the same materials and labor a second time. Beyond the immediate financial loss, a lack of oversight can effectively double your budget and cause significant delays to your project timeline. Most importantly, poor workmanship during the development phase can lead to long term structural or moisture issues that compromise the safety and value of your home improvement investment.

Coordinating Skilled Trades and Site Safety

As your design build partner, we coordinate every specialized trade in a specific order to ensure a smooth workflow:
  • Framing: Establishing the structural layout and room divisions.
  • Mechanical: Roughing in plumbing lines, gas piping, and HVAC ventilation including cold air returns.
  • Electrical and Automation: Installing power circuits, lighting, smart home tech, and built in audio systems.
  • Insulation and Fire Safety: Placing thermal insulation, vapor barriers, and fire separation materials.
  • Interior Finishing: Managing drywall, paint, trim, and custom millwork installation.
    ​
Effective communication is the difference between a successful build and a disorganized site. When we manage your project, we handle this logistical puzzle for you. Our framers leave room for plumbing stacks, and our electricians route wiring to allow for plumbing, HVAC ducting, and cold air returns before it becomes an issue. Navigating City of Saskatoon Building Permits and Bylaws

Saskatoon basement developments require specific building and electrical permits. Navigating the City of Saskatoon permit office can be time consuming for homeowners. A professional builder ensures that all plans are submitted correctly and that every inspection, from framing to final, is passed the first time. This protects your home resale value and ensures the space is safe for your family.
​

Navigating Saskatoon building codes requires a deep understanding of life safety requirements. For example, any basement bedroom, whether in a professional finish or a legal suite, must meet strict egress window specifications to ensure a safe exit during an emergency. Legal suites require additional layers of complexity, including specific fire separations and dedicated ventilation systems. Why Now is the Time to Finsh Your Basement

For Saskatoon homeowners considering a legal suite, the window of opportunity has just widened. On February 3, 2026, the provincial government officially extended the Saskatchewan Secondary Suite Incentive (SSI) Grant. You can now receive a grant for 35% of construction costs (up to $35,000) for all eligible expenses incurred by March 31, 2027.

What technical plans are required for a Saskatoon basement development?
A professional permit application requires a comprehensive set of drawings to be approved by the City of Saskatoon. This includes a detailed site plan, a floor plan showing all room dimensions and window sizes, and a structural layout. If you are building a suite, you also need specialized mechanical and ventilation designs. What is the difference between a basement finish and a legal suite?
A basement finish is a development intended for the primary homeowners use, such as a family room or home gym. A legal basement suite is a separate rental dwelling that must meet specific City of Saskatoon codes. This requires additional investment in independent ventilation, fire rated drywall, and soundproofing to ensure the safety and privacy of both occupants. Who is responsible for scheduling city inspections?
When you hire a professional general contractor, we manage the entire inspection schedule. This includes coordinating with the City of Saskatoon for framing, plumbing, electrical, and final building inspections. If you self contract, you are personally responsible for these appointments and any necessary corrections required by the inspector.
